MarineFisheries Advisory

Notice of public hearing
scheduled for may 11, 2009


Under the provisions of M.G.L. Ch 30A and pursuant to the authority found in M.G.L. Ch. 130 §17A Division of Marine Fisheries (DMF) and the Marine Fisheries Advisory Commission (MFC) have scheduled a hearing to accept comments on an emergency action that establishes a Spring Cod Conservation Zone (322 CMR 8.15):

  1. comprised of waters under the jurisdiction of the Commonwealth north of latitude 42° 30’, south of latitdue 42° 33’, east of 70° 43’ and west of 70° 40;
  2. prohibiting any person from landing or possessing cod in the Spring Cod Conservation Zone (Spring CCZ) during May 1 through June 30;
  3. allowing vessels to transit the Spring CCZ during May 1 through June 30 with cod in possession provided said cod were caught outside of the Spring CCZ and all fishing gear is stowed;
  4. prohibiting any person from fishing, setting or abandoning gillnets in the Spring CCZ during May 1 – June 30.
